无代码站长的Shell进阶指南
|
无代码站长的日常中,Shell脚本是提升效率的利器。虽然我们不写代码,但掌握基础的Shell命令能让我们在服务器管理中游刃有余。 了解环境变量和路径设置是第一步。通过env或printenv查看当前环境变量,可以帮助我们定位脚本运行时的依赖问题。同时,PATH变量的配置直接影响能否直接调用命令。 文件操作是Shell脚本的核心。使用find、grep、sed等工具可以高效处理文本内容。比如用grep过滤日志中的特定信息,用sed替换配置文件中的参数,这些都能节省大量手动操作的时间。 自动化任务是无代码站长最关心的部分。crontab定时任务可以让脚本自动执行,比如每天备份数据库、清理缓存或者更新站点数据。设置好时间表达式后,系统会按计划运行脚本。 权限控制也是不可忽视的一环。使用chmod调整脚本的执行权限,确保安全性的同时也避免了因权限不足导致的错误。chown更改文件所有者,有助于团队协作时的权限分配。 调试脚本时,set -x可以开启调试模式,显示每一步的执行过程。log输出和错误捕获机制也能帮助快速定位问题。保持脚本简洁、逻辑清晰,是长期维护的关键。
AI绘图,仅供参考 无代码不代表不需要技术,掌握Shell进阶技巧,能让我们的运维工作更高效、更稳定。从基础命令到复杂脚本,一步步积累,才能真正成为无代码领域的高手。 (编辑:草根网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|


浙公网安备 33038102330554号